🔧 Preparation Before the Fight
Weapons & Gear
- Equip a high-level weapon (Level 10–12).
- The Thermogenic Launcher is excellent for burst damage.
- Prioritize alt-fire modes with tracking or AoE damage.
Consumables
- Bring Shield Vials, Healing items, and anything that restores health from damage dealt.
- During the tower climb, defeat enemies for a chance at Level 12 weapons—take the highest level, even if it’s not your favorite.
⚔️ Phase 1: Core Combat on the Tower
Objective:
Shoot the red chest core of Nemesis while managing incoming attacks.
Key Attacks:
- Purple Orbs: Delay your dash—they hover before striking.
- Blue Orbs: Faster projectiles, dodge on reaction.
- Crimson Waves: Dense bullet patterns—dash or weave through.
- Alien Beams: Horizontal lasers from two side aliens. Look for white lines connecting them to Nemesis as a warning.
Survival Tips:
- Stay mobile and hug the core platform’s edges to avoid beams.
- If the aliens cut the platform into a V shape and Nemesis spams orb patterns, circle-dodge continuously.
- Push damage quickly to skip repeated patterns.
🪝 Phase 2: Grapple & Pressure
Objective:
Follow Nemesis as platforms shift and use your grappling hook to close gaps.
Key Mechanics:
- Platforms move—stay alert for grapple points.
- Aliens fire diagonal beams and shockwave rings.
- Blue & Orange Orb Bursts: Come in rapid waves.
Survival Tips:
- Grapple immediately when platforms shift.
- Prioritize staying close to Nemesis—the farther you are, the harder it is to hit.
- Don’t waste time attacking the aliens—focus fire on the boss core.
⚡ Phase 3: Intensity and Chaos
Objective:
Stay alive through heavy attacks while platforms shift constantly.
Key Attacks:
- Gold Alien Beams: Sweep the arena—dodge or use cover.
- Purple Orb Clouds: Only a few actually target you—stay focused.
- Repulsion Pulse: Nemesis may knock you back—recover quickly with grapples.
Survival Tips:
- Keep pressure on the core; the longer this phase lasts, the more chaotic it becomes.
- Use platform edges and structures as cover from beam spam.
- Save your heals and defensive items for this phase—it’s the most punishing.
🧠 General Strategy Recap
- Stay Close: Long-range damage is weak; grapple into position ASAP.
- Dodge Deliberately: Especially against purple orbs and beam timings.
- Use Consumables Smartly: Don’t pop heals too early—save for close-range pressure phases.
- Watch the Aliens: Their beam setup gives clues about incoming attacks.
- Keep Moving: Never stand still. Dash, jump, grapple—momentum is survival.
